Why in gods name did you put ebay headers on a $50k car. God I wish I could hand people ebay headers and then a good set over the internet just so there is no doubt to how shitty they really are.

And FYI if you did not install them yourself you probably don't know, but you probably have an O2 sensor SHOVED into your transmission housing (on the e46 anyway, haven't put a set on any Z4s) unless your shop was nice enough to take the extra time to cut the bung in half. Not to mention that you have to physically pound them onto the studs of the block to just get the flanges to fit and then muscle the outlet flanges together to get them to fit into the stock exhaust.

And a new one I experienced with the last set that came through, the idiots laid such a thick weld on cylinder 6 that the nut would not thread onto the studs, the only way to use them was to grind down a nut to clear the weld.

That's why we charge extra to install them and don't really warranty the work.


Oh did I mention the gaskets are HIGHLY prone to failure?

It depends on what you classify as a problem. I consider having to force the headers on the head a problem, do they go on? Yes. Would I be ok with using a prybar and hammer to get them on MY car? NO. They should slide on easily (like OEM, AA, and SS).

Having the stock exhaust pushing out against the tips of the headers causing unneeded stress on the head bolts I consider a problem. Having to either grind down a weld or a nut, a problem (major reduced clamping force). Having to chop an O2 bung in half and only being able to put o2s in two of the bungs leaving you no place to put a wideband. A Problem.

Sorry, I also forgot to mention that the walls of the ebay headers are less than half as thick as SS or AA headers which mean they make your exhaust sound like crap. That's actually where a lot of the e46 rasp comes from, and make no mistake of this as a joke.


But some people think if they fit and "work" then there is no problem and they are happy.







I originally planned on ebay headers too, then I installed and heard a few of each and quickly changed my mind.
